← Tööd
Juhtumiuuring

Ajajälgija, mis koondas aktiivse akna tuvastuse, sessioonid ja arveldusloogika ühte töölauarakendusse.

macOS töölauaäpp automaatse ajajälgimise, kohaliku andmehoiu ja projektipõhise arvestusega

Klient
TaimApp
Valdkond
Ajajälgimine ja desktop tootlikkus
Tüüp
Süsteem
taustal
aktiivse akna ja URL-i tuvastus käib ilma start-stop rutiinita
local-first
andmed jäävad kasutaja masinasse, mitte pilve
CSV / XLSX / PDF
sessioonid saab samast süsteemist arvelduseks välja
01 · Probleem

Inimene ei ole hea oma tööpäeva käsitsi logija.

Ajajälgimise tööriistad eeldavad tihti, et kasutaja mäletab taimerit õigel hetkel käivitada, peatada ja õige projekti külge siduda. Päriselus see ei juhtu. Päev laguneb väikesteks akende ja brauseritabide vahetusteks, mille järel on kogu logi tagantjärele pooleldi oletus.

TaimAppi eesmärk oli teha vastupidist: koguda tööpäeva signaalid automaatselt, jätta kasutajale rohkem kontrolli andmete üle ja vältida olukorda, kus kogu tegevuslogi elab mõne kolmanda osapoole pilves.

02 · Mida rakendus teeb

Ajajälgimine, mis toetub päris käitumisele.

Aktiivne aken ja URL taustal

Rusti backend loeb aktiivset rakendust, akna pealkirja ja vajadusel brauseri URL-i, et sessioonide ajalugu tekiks automaatselt.

Kohalik PocketBase

Kõik sessioonid, projektid ja märkmed salvestuvad lokaalsesse andmebaasi. Kasutaja ei pea looma kontot ega saatma oma tööharjumusi pilve.

Projekti soovitused ilma välise AI-ta

Fuse.js ja sageduspõhised heuristikad aitavad pakkuda, millise projekti alla uus sessioon võiks kuuluda. See teeb liigitamise kiiremaks, ilma et peaks välist mudelit kaasama.

Arveldus ja märkmed samas voos

Sessioonid, billable märgid, rich-text märkmed ja ekspordid on samas süsteemis, mitte eri tööriistades laiali.

03 · Miks see eristus

See oli local-first tootlikkuse tööriist, mitte järjekordne SaaS paneel.

TaimAppi tugevus ei tulnud sellest, et see oleks teinud rohkem graafikuid kui teised. Tugevus tuli sellest, et rakendus sobitus kasutaja päris tööpäeva sisse: kohaliku andmehoiu, desktop integratsiooni ja automaatse sessiooniloogikaga.

See teeb projektist hea näite olukorrast, kus Dignicy ei ehita lihtsalt "veel üht äppi", vaid modelleerib ära konkreetse tööharjumuse ning ehitab selle ümber sobiva süsteemi.

tarkvaraarendus

Kui väärtus sünnib päris tööharjumuste peale ehitatud loogikast, ei piisa tavalisest veebist

TaimApp ei ole lihtsalt ilus kasutajaliides, vaid süsteem, kus desktop integratsioon, kohalik andmehoid ja kasutaja tööharjumuste modelleerimine peavad koos töötama. Sellised projektid nõuavad tugevat toote- ja süsteemimõtlemist. Kui sinu idee vajab kohalikku desktop või sisetööriista loogikat, on tarkvaraarendus õige järgmine teenus.

Tarkvaraarendus →
Seotud teenus

Tarkvaraarendus - Ehitame sisemisi tööriistu ja integratsioone, mis vähendavad käsitööd ja hoiavad protsessi kontrolli all

Tarkvaraarendus tähendab meie jaoks äriprotsessi ehitamist või ümber ehitamist tarkvaraks, mitte järjekordset turundusveebi. See sobib siis, kui ettevõttes liiguvad tellimused, hinnad, kliendiandmed, …

Loe teenuse kohta →

Sinu projekt järgmine.

Räägime, millist tulemust sul on vaja saavutada ja kas sarnane lähenemine võiks ka sinu ettevõttele sobida.